Primary Responsibilities
See patients in an outpatient setting Monday‑Friday from 8 a.m. – 5 p.m. to include new patients as well as corporate physicals.
Participate in the Family Medicine Call single‑call group. On‑call for the group is about once per month, either on the weekday or weekend. The weekend day is shared with another physician. Call consists of answering phone calls from patients of physicians in the call group.
Annual physicals and wellness exams.
Preventive medicine.
Required Qualifications
Medical Degree (MD, DO).
Accredited Family Medicine Residency training.
Licensed or willing to be licensed in the State of Texas.
Board certified or board eligible.
Preferred Qualifications
Bilingual (English/Spanish) fluency.
Compensation & Benefits Compensation for this specialty generally ranges from $226,000 to $366,000. Total cash compensation includes base pay and bonus and is based on several factors including but not limited to local labor markets, education, work experience and may increase over time based on productivity and performance in the role.
